MINI CINNAMON ROLL UPS
Source: I Made It Myself!: Mud Cups, Pizza Puffs, and Over 100 Other Fun and Healthy Recipes for Kids to Make by Sandra K. Nissenberg
From: Kathryn Smith, age 9
Makes 12 roll ups
2 cups biscuit baking mix
1/2 cup low fat milk
2 tablespoons melted margarine
2 teaspoons sugar
1 teaspoon cinnamon
Heat the oven to 400 degrees F.
Combine baking mix with milk. Dump the mixture onto the counter and knead it with your hands about 30 times. Flatten the dough into a square, using your hands or a rolling pin.
Spread half of the melted margarine on top of the dough. Sprinkle with half of the sugar and half of the cinnamon.
Roll up the dough into a log. Slice the log into pieces about 1/2-inch wide. Place these pieces on a cookie sheet that has been sprayed with cooking spray. Spread the other half of the melted margarine, sugar, and cinnamon over the tops of the roll ups.
Bake for 8 minutes at 400 degrees F.
